diff options
author | Alan Modra <amodra@gmail.com> | 2005-09-20 03:00:53 +0000 |
---|---|---|
committer | Alan Modra <amodra@gmail.com> | 2005-09-20 03:00:53 +0000 |
commit | f68d3f78b18b3f2d705394a68da509ba164d6489 (patch) | |
tree | e7ecc460025ad471aef3d0f7d4ce5ffb84cbd85e /ld/ldlang.c | |
parent | 3592b9717cc25f29508d5ddf83bb9b2ba1b9e6b6 (diff) | |
download | gdb-f68d3f78b18b3f2d705394a68da509ba164d6489.zip gdb-f68d3f78b18b3f2d705394a68da509ba164d6489.tar.gz gdb-f68d3f78b18b3f2d705394a68da509ba164d6489.tar.bz2 |
* ldlang.h (lang_output_section_statement_struct): Change type of
"processed" to bfd_boolean.
* ldexp.c (fold_name): Update references to os->processed.
* ldlang.c (lang_output_section_statement_lookup_1): Likewise.
(lang_size_sections_1): Likewise.
(lang_reset_memory_regions): Likewise.
Diffstat (limited to 'ld/ldlang.c')
-rw-r--r-- | ld/ldlang.c | 9 |
1 files changed, 4 insertions, 5 deletions
diff --git a/ld/ldlang.c b/ld/ldlang.c index 09e5f56..dc5f4ee 100644 --- a/ld/ldlang.c +++ b/ld/ldlang.c @@ -1024,7 +1024,7 @@ lang_output_section_statement_lookup_1 (const char *const name, int constraint) lookup->next = NULL; lookup->bfd_section = NULL; - lookup->processed = 0; + lookup->processed = FALSE; lookup->constraint = constraint; lookup->ignored = FALSE; lookup->sectype = normal_section; @@ -3976,9 +3976,8 @@ lang_size_sections_1 os = &s->output_section_statement; if (os->addr_tree != NULL) { - os->processed = -1; + os->processed = FALSE; exp_fold_tree (os->addr_tree, bfd_abs_section_ptr, &dot); - os->processed = 0; if (!expld.result.valid_p && expld.phase != lang_mark_phase_enum) @@ -4105,7 +4104,7 @@ lang_size_sections_1 lang_size_sections_1 (os->children.head, os, &os->children.head, os->fill, newdot, relax, check_regions); - os->processed = 1; + os->processed = TRUE; if (bfd_is_abs_section (os->bfd_section) || os->ignored) { @@ -5163,7 +5162,7 @@ lang_reset_memory_regions (void) for (os = &lang_output_section_statement.head->output_section_statement; os != NULL; os = os->next) - os->processed = 0; + os->processed = FALSE; for (o = output_bfd->sections; o != NULL; o = o->next) { |